Automation

Automation is the application of technology to streamline processes, enabling machines, systems, and software to operate with minimal human intervention. This concept has evolved significantly since its origins in manufacturing, becoming essential in various sectors such as healthcare, finance, and marketing. Its core principle involves using programmed commands supported by advanced technologies like artificial intelligence (AI), machine learning, and robotics. These innovations not only replicate human tasks but also execute complex operations efficiently, enhancing productivity and reducing errors. Recently, the automation landscape has witnessed remarkable growth, driven by the increasing adoption of business process automation and workflow automation tools. Companies report significant improvements, with many experiencing reductions in operational costs of around 22% and substantial gains in efficiency. For instance, Robotic Process Automation (RPA) has demonstrated high returns on investment, with returns ranging from 30% to 200% in the early stages of deployment. Moreover, around 60% of businesses are now integrating automation into their sales and marketing functions, signaling a critical shift towards digital transformation. As the industry moves further into the era of "Industry 4.0," with technologies like the Industrial Internet of Things (IIoT) and collaborative robotics, the relevance of automation continues to expand. While challenges remain—in particular, the high failure rate of digital transformation initiatives—automation represents a vital avenue for organizations seeking competitive advantages in a fast-paced economy. Embracing automation not only enhances operational efficiency but also frees employees to focus on higher-value tasks, ultimately reshaping the future of work.

How will AI agents transform the traditional SaaS application architecture and change how businesses interact with their software systems?

AI agents are revolutionizing SaaS applications by breaking down silos between individual platforms. Unlike traditional systems where each application operates independently, agents will orchestrate logic and data across multiple SaaS platforms simultaneously, creating seamless workflows that span various business tools. This transformation fundamentally changes user interaction with business software. As Satya Nadella illustrates with his CRM experience, users no longer need to log into separate applications. Instead, a single agent can query CRM data, integrate Office365 information, and create shareable content in one unified workflow. The result is a shift from isolated CRUD databases with embedded business logic to a more flexible architecture where agents handle orchestration externally. This makes business applications more accessible and practical for daily use, significantly improving productivity and user engagement with essential business data.
